Thermal and sound energy is kinetic energy.
Kinetic energy is the energy that results as a function of the motion of a body or the particles of the medium.
Sound energy is transmitted by the vibration of the particles in the air. The vibration leads to movement of the particles and hence, kinetic energy is produced.
Thermal energy originates as a result of the temperature differences in a body. This temperature difference leads to the increase in the kinetic energy of some particles which also causes vibration and motion of the particles.

Explanation:
weight of woman = m g = 65 x 9.8 = 637 N
Area of both the heels = 1 x 2 = 2 cm^2 = 2 x 10^-4 m^2
Pressure is defined as the thrust acting per unit area.
P = F / A
Where, F is the weight of the woman and A be the area of heels
P = 637 / (2 x 10^-4) = 318.5 x 10^4 Pa
